DESCRIPTION

The RKI Model GX-86A detects combustible gas (LEL), oxygen
deficiency (O

2

), carbon monoxide (CO), and hydrogen sulfide (H

2

S).

See Table 1 for standard detection ranges for these gases. Gas
detection features include distinctive alarms for dangerous gas
concentrations, time-weighted averaging and short term exposure
limit for toxic gases, and logging of detection data.

The GX-86A has a rugged plastic housing, touch-pad control panel,
and a back-lit dot matrix LCD. The included carrying case protects the
instrument and allows hands-free operation for the user. See Figure 1.

The GX-86A is easy to adjust and maintain, with user-replaceable
batteries and sensors. The microprocessor control enables the user to
display a comprehensive listing of gas levels detected and other
related data.
